What is an MSO License?
An MSO (Multi-System Operator) License is mandatory for all operators who wish to provide cable TV network services through a digital addressable system (DAS) in India. This license is issued by the Ministry of Information and Broadcasting (MIB), and the application process is facilitated online through the Broadcast Seva portal.
What is a Multi-System Operator (MSO)?
A Multi-System Operator (MSO) is a cable television service provider that operates multiple cable systems. MSOs manage the delivery of multiple TV channels to end-users via cables or satellite systems. They act as intermediaries between broadcasters and local cable operators, ensuring viewers receive digital content efficiently.
To apply for an MSO License, the applicant must meet the following criteria:
-
Must be an Indian citizen and of legal age.
-
Can be an individual, firm, society, or association.
-
If a firm, it must be registered/incorporated under Indian laws.
-
Must have a clean credit record with no loan defaults.
-
Should be declared of sound mind by a competent court.
-
Must not be involved in criminal offenses.
Documents Required for MSO License in India
If the Applicant is an Individual:
-
Identity Proof: Voter ID or Aadhaar
-
Date of Birth Certificate
-
PAN Card
-
Income Tax Return (ITR)
-
Residential Proof
-
Bharat Kosh Challan (Rs. 1,00,000)
-
Net Worth Certificate signed by a Chartered Accountant
-
Profit & Loss Account and Balance Sheet
-
Authorization Letter for agent
-
Undertaking on Rs. 10 stamp paper
For Existing Cable Operators:
-
GST Registration
-
Entertainment Tax Registration (if applicable)
-
List of Local Cable Operators
-
List of Ground/Local Channels
-
List of Mandatory and Permitted Satellite Channels
-
Agreements with Broadcasters
For Non-Cable Operators:
-
GST Registration or application receipt
-
Entertainment Tax Registration or application receipt
For Associations or Body of Individuals:
-
Entity registration proof (e.g., partnership deed, society registration)
-
Identity and Residential proof for all members
-
PAN card for each member
-
ITR and Net Worth Certificate with Balance Sheet and P&L Account
-
Bharat Kosh Challan (Rs. 1,00,000)
-
Authorization Letter
-
Undertaking on Rs. 10 stamp paper
If the Applicant is a Company:
-
Certificate of Incorporation under Companies Act, 2013
-
PAN Card of Company and Directors
-
Identity, Residential Proof, and DOB of Directors
-
Net Worth Certificate signed by CA, Balance Sheet, and P&L Account
-
ITR of Company
-
Bharat Kosh Challan (Rs. 1,00,000)
-
Authorization Letter and Undertaking on Rs. 10 stamp paper
-
Articles of Association (AOA) and Memorandum of Association (MoA)
Application Submission Norms
After applying online through the Broadcast Seva Portal, the following must be sent via speed post within 15 days:
-
-
Undertaking on Rs. 10 stamp paper
-
Affidavit for provisional registration on Rs. 100 stamp paper
-
Receipt of MSO license payment (Bharat Kosh Challan)
-
Scanned copy of speed post receipt and submission acknowledgment
-
Process to Obtain MSO License in India
-
Visit the Broadcast Seva Portal.
-
Fill out the MSO license application form online.
-
Upload all mandatory documents.
-
Pay the application fee of Rs. 1,00,000 via Bharat Kosh and retain the challan.
-
Print the undertaking on Rs. 10 stamp paper.
-
Send all hard copies (including affidavit and challan) by speed post to the concerned authority within 15 days.
